  • How is the weather in Vresse-sur-Semois?

    Vresse-sur-Semois has cool winters around 31–42°F (0–6°C), with wetter months from October to December. Summers are mild, featuring 53–75°F (12–24°C), and spring brings comfortable afternoons for outdoor activities.

  • What are some hiking trails in Vresse-sur-Semois?

    Vresse-sur-Semois has riverside trails, forest paths, and routes passing scenic viewpoints such as the Rochehaut panorama. The area is known for marked walking loops suitable for various skill levels.

  • What are the best foods to try in Vresse-sur-Semois?

    Vresse-sur-Semois has regional specialties such as Ardennes ham, fresh trout from the river, and rustic breads. Local cheese, wild game dishes, and Belgian pastries are often recommended by residents.
